Agartala, April 6 (TIWN):Tripura State Electricity Corporation Limited (TSECL) is facing tough time to bring things in order due to shortage of manpower. Due to severe storm and downpour in two consecutive days, power network across the state was damaged.
Causing snapping of power. No labourers are willing to work , resulting in delay restoring the network. Besides there are shortage of equipments for and skilled workers.
Preventive maintenance has been hit due to the staff and equipment shortage. It is difficult to pinpoint faults. At the sub-division level, the manpower is being used for operations in transmission and distribution network.
Due to shortage of staff, there was little focus on maintenance, leading to frequent breakdowns and supply -related issues, during the peak summer hours.The field staff is also ageing, leading to issues in proper maintenance of lines. An official requesting anonymity claimed that the linemen and the assistant linemen needed to be valued a lot more. "Around 60% linemen are retiring over the next five years," he cautioned.
